RACE DESCRIPTION
This race is a five furlongs maiden stakes for two-year-olds. Maiden races provide a starting point for young horses that are yet to record a victory and most will be very lightly-raced or be making their racecourse debuts. Previous experience can count for a lot when searching for the winner but well-bred or precocious juveniles are more than capable of landing the prize at the first time of asking.

RACE DESCRIPTION
This is a six furlongs handicap race for four-year-olds and upwards which have been rated from 46 to 65. In a handicap the weight that each of the runners carries is determined by their official handicap rating which is based on their level of form shown so far. The aim is to ensure competitive racing by asking the higher rated horses to carry more weight than a lower rated rival. As a guide, horses rated 40 tend to be at the lower end of the scale whilst the very best performers would be rated as high as 130.

RACE DESCRIPTION
This is a six furlongs handicap race for four-year-olds and upwards which have been rated from 46 to 65. To qualify for a handicap rating horses must have run at least three times in a Flat race in Britain, or have run in no more than two Flat races run in Britain and won at least one of them. This rating then dictates the weight to be carried in a handicap In simple terms a horse rated 65 in this particular race would be required to carry 5lb more than a rival rated 60.

RACE DESCRIPTION
This is a one mile and five furlongs handicap race for threeyear-olds and upwards which have been rated from 49 to 68. Once a horse has qualified for a handicap rating this is regularly reassessed. A below-par effort could result in a reduced rating whilst a strong performance could see the rating increased. Occasionally, horses are entered to race before their handicap rating has been reviewed and so to avoid recent winners being un-penalised they are allotted a mandatory penalty – usually 6lb

RACE DESCRIPTION
A nursery is a handicap that is restricted to two-year-olds only In order to be allowed to take part, entrants must have already run in three maiden or novice races, or have won two races, which then qualifies them for an official handicap rating based on what they have achieved so far. Quite simply, the higher their rating, the bigger the weight they have to carry.

This is a six furlongs handicap race for three-year-olds and upwards fillies and mares only which have been rated from 56 to 75. Like most handicaps on the flat this race is also open to horses that are rated below that particular band. However, all handicaps stipulate a minimum weight and no runner can carry less than that, irrespective of how low their rating is. This is often described as ‘running from out of the handicap’ and is considered a disadvantage

RACE DESCRIPTION
This is a one mile and three furlongs handicap race for four-year-olds and upwards which have been rated from 46 to 58. To qualify for a handicap rating horses must have run at least three times in a Flat race in Britain, or have run in no more than two Flat races run in Britain and won at least one of them. This rating then dictates the weight to be carried in a handicap In simple terms a horse rated 55 in this particular race would be required to carry 5lb more than a rival rated 50.
